What was the planter elite?

The Planter Elite was the highest class of Southern society in the 1800s leading up to the Civil War. They were the minority of the population at the time, controlling 90% of the South's wealth through the ownership of various cotton plantations.

Who was the champion of the people against the planter class?

A champion of the people against the planter class was Jim Hogg, who served as the governor of Texas from 1891 to 1895. He advocated for progressive reforms that aimed to curb the power of the wealthy landowners and prioritize the interests of the common people. Hogg's policies focused on regulation and accountability, particularly in the areas of railroad and corporate power.
